The image depicts a street scene in Gaza, Palestinian Territories, under a clear blue sky, suggesting daytime with sunny weather. The perspective is from a low angle, looking upwards.

The primary subjects are buildings lining the street, two white cars parked along the roadside, and some electrical wires strung across the scene. The buildings appear to be multi-story structures with a mix of modern and older architectural elements. Some show signs of wear and tear, with visible scaffolding on one. The cars are modern sedans, one with "UN" written on its side, indicating a United Nations presence. There are a few people visible, one standing near the white cars, and others are obscured or very small in the background.

The scene conveys a sense of daily life in an urban environment. The presence of the UN vehicle might suggest a context related to humanitarian efforts or international organizations operating in the area.

Notable details include the clear blue sky, the shadows cast by the buildings and cars, indicating strong sunlight. The buildings themselves have visible signage. One prominent sign reads "Bistro" in large, bold letters. Another sign above it reads "Arafat." Further down, a sign for "COFFEE ISHAWI" is partially visible. The general state of the buildings, some appearing under construction or repair, suggests an ongoing process of development or rebuilding.

The overall impression is that of an active street in Gaza, with everyday activities taking place against a backdrop of urban infrastructure.
